Avinashilingam M.Sc Human Development FAQs
Ques. What is the admission process for the M.Sc Human Development program?
Ans. The admission process involves submission of application form, merit-based selection, counseling rounds, and final admission confirmation. Candidates need to meet the eligibility criteria and submit required documents. The complete timeline is provided in the Admissions section above.
Ques. Is work experience mandatory for admission?
Ans. No, work experience is not mandatory. However, candidates with relevant work experience in social development, education, or related fields are preferred and may receive additional consideration during the selection process.
Ques. What are the career prospects after completing this M.Sc program?
Ans. Graduates can pursue careers as human development specialists, researchers, counselors, program coordinators in NGOs, policy analysts, educators, and social development officers. The placement rate is 92% with an average package of INR 4.5 LPA.
Ques. Are scholarships available for this program?
Ans. Yes, multiple scholarships are available including merit scholarships, SC/ST scholarships, women empowerment scholarships, and financial assistance based on family income. Eligible candidates can apply during the admission process.
Ques. What is the medium of instruction for this program?
Ans. The medium of instruction is English. Students should be fluent in English to effectively participate in classroom discussions, complete assignments, and conduct research.
Ques. Can I pursue this program on a part-time basis?
Ans. This program is offered as a full-time program only. However, interested candidates can contact the institute directly to inquire about any flexible learning options or distance education alternatives that may be available.
